The Hatchet (set 1)

Vocabulary List

TermDefinition
crude not exact or without any detail, but generally correct and useful
disbelief doubt about the truth of something
extensive large in size, amount, or degree
gingerly in a manner marked by extreme care or delicacy
gorge a deep ravine, usually with a river running through it
indicate designate a place, direction, person, or thing
matted tangled in a dense mass
moderate in a way which is not extreme or stays within reasonable limits
murky clouded as with sediment
pulverize make into a powder by breaking up or cause to become dust
recede pull back or move away or backward
reflection an image that you can see in a mirror, glass, or water
rivulet a small stream
ruefully in a manner expressing pain or sorrow for sins or offenses
seepage a gradual flow of liquid or gas through small spaces or holes
segment one of several parts that fit with others to make a whole
stave one of the slats of wood forming sides of a barrel or bucket
viciously in a brutal manner
visualize form a mental picture of something that is invisible
welt a raised mark on the skin
